Sculpting the basic ear structures

- The ear is one of my favorite parts to sculpt. I almost always make it from scratch rather than pasting on a ready-made ear. It seems so complicated, but once you learn its patterns, there's not much to it. So let's dive in. Okay, let's go ahead and work on his left ear. So let's rotate this around and zoom in. And we've got the clay brush active so that's good. Now, the way I like to start is by making a big, swoopy S shape. I'm gonna make the draw size a little bit bigger, and hold down Alt, so we're digging in, and we'll just make this S that kinda goes in here. You just want to really carve this in, and especially carve it in at the lower end of the S 'cause that's where the ear canal is. So we're just carving that in. Make a nice little depression here, and then make it kind of fade out up at the top. Now, you just really want to dig this in. Okay, now let's establish the major hills.
